Glencoe House is more than a hotel, it is an experience. It's not cheap of course, but it will leave fantastic memories long after the bill has been forgotten. This magical Victorian country house stands in acres of grounds high above Loch Leven.
The seven suites in the main house are quite simply, huge. Each one is the size of a moderate house with a bedroom (or two), an immense sitting room with sofas, a dining corner and a desk, and a bathroom that will pander to your every whim. The views from the massive windows are just out-of-this-world.
Only slightly less extravagant than the Glencoe Suites are the Belltower Suites which are "only" the size of a small house. These cottage-style suites are housed in an adjoining building with private walled terraces and jacuzzis, mezzanine bedrooms and a kitchen that takes self-catering to a whole new level.
In the Glencoe House Suites all meals are served at you own dining table in the privacy of your suite. Take breakfast with a stunning view of Loch leven or the Glencoe mountains. Then if you choose the 5 course dinner, that too will be brought to your room along with your choice of wine or other drinks.
The Bell Tower Suites are also fully catered in a slightly less formal style. Everything you need for a magnificant breakfast is there in your own kitchen. For dinner, guests can book a 5 course candle-lit dinner in the Great Hall, or choose from a wide range of pre-prepared gourmet meals and simply slip them into the Aga. Sit back with something from your bar while it cooks and enjoy it in seclusion in your suite or on your terrace.
Guests are encouraged to stroll through the 10 acres of gardens laid out by Lord Strathcona, or wander further afield. The Scottish highlands offer the most magnificent scenery you will see anywhere.
